CI note for Lanternfold contractors: the autocomplete index job is slow by design on first run (~40 min, cold shard warmup). Don't kill it. If it exceeds 90 min, check the Brindlecache eviction logs, then rerun with the warm flag. Escalate only after two failed reruns. Reference the trace token below when filing.

session token of kahog-bahif = htk9_f63daec35

Off-site run checklist — item 4: Quarterly stock-count ledger. Collect the bound ledger from the Fennick Stores back office, confirm all pages are initialled by the counting team, and seal it in the grey document pouch. Record the seal number in the run sheet. The courier hand-over instruction for this item is set out below.

courier memo of yajef-bajep: the frawyn jordor courier leaves the norwyn ledger at gate 2781 under passcode 330769

**Ticket: Scanner bridge auth expired**

The Corvell barcode scanner bridge stopped syncing inventory scans overnight. Root cause: service credential expired; no rotation alert was configured. Scans queued locally and replayed fine after re-auth. Action for maintainers: add expiry monitoring to the bridge credential and document the rotation path. Interim fix applied on the floor units. The replacement key for the internal bridge endpoint follows.

gateway credential: zpat7_wu4aBVX